5.2 Key functions for instrument operation

START begins the coverslipping operation. This is only possible from

READY or PAUSE mode.

The "READY" LED is illuminated in green in READY mode and red in

PAUSE mode.

Pressing PAUSE interrupts the coverslipping operation (BUSY LED is

illuminated). Processing of the current specimen slide finishes before

the instrument switches to PAUSE mode.

The "READY" LED is illuminated in red afterwards.

PAUSED appears in the display. Press START to continue the coverslip-

ping operation.

STOP interrupts the coverslipping operation immediately. The "ERROR"

is illuminated in red; the display reads "STOPPED" and a signal tone is

output.

Press the START button to continue working. The instrument is reinitial-

ized when the button is pushed.

Refer to Chapter 5.3 under "Check Bath",

"Prime" and Chapter 5.6 "Interrupting the coverslipping operation".

Pushing the LIFT button moves the output magazine into the removal

position.

The function is disabled while the "BUSY" LED is illuminated.

After the output magazine reaches the output position, all spec-

imen slides must be removed before the coverslipping opera-

tion can be resumed.

Non-observance can lead to damage of the specimen slide.
